Memory care in Borden Springs offers 24-hour care and supervision, trained staff, and specialized activities to accommodate the needs of seniors with Alzheimer’s or dementia. These communities typically offer advanced security features and engaging activities to help ensure residents’ well-being. The cost of memory care in Borden Springs is about $4,352 per month. Cost of memory care in Borden Springs, AL

The average cost of senior living in Borden Springs is $4,352 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Leesburg, AL with an average of $3,552 per month.

The table below shows how monthly memory care costs in Borden Springs have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Borden Springs, AL$3,572/mo$3,530/mo+1.2%
Alabama$4,887/mo$4,993/mo-2.1%
National$5,496/mo$5,510/mo-0.3%
